Understanding Blackjack Rules and Objectives
At its nucleus, blackjack is a deceptively simple card game where players compete against the dealer rather than to each one other. The primary objective is to achieve a paw value closer to 21 than the dealer’s hand without exceeding 21, which results in a bust. Cards are valued as follows: list cards retain their face value, face cards (Jack, Queen, King) are worth 10, and an A-one can be counted as either 1 or 11, depending on which benefits the hand most. A hand with an Topnotch counted as 11 is termed a ‘soft’ hand, offering flexibility without the immediate risk of busting. The game begins with each player receiving two cards, typically both face up, while the dealer receives one card face up and ane face down (the hole card). Players then decide whether to ‘hit’ (take another card) or ‘stand’ (keep their current hand). Additional options include ‘double down’ (doubling the initial bet in exchange for one additional card), ‘split’ (if the first two cards are of equal value, they can be split into two part hands, each with a bet equal to the archetype), and ‘surrender’ (forfeiting half the bet to end the hand). The dealer must smasher on 16 or less and stand on 17 or more, though specific rules vary by variant. Understanding these fundamental rules is the world-class step to mastering the product and recognising the subtle strategic nuances that separate casual players from skilled ones.
Exploring Popular Blackjack Variants and Their Impact on RTP
While classic blackjack remains the most widely played version, numerous variants have emerged, each with unique rules that affect the house edge and return to player (RTP). European Blackjack, for instance, uses only two decks, and the dealer does not receive a hole card until players have completed their hands, which limits insurance opportunities and slightly increases the house edge compared to American Blackjack. American Blackjack typically uses six to eight decks and the dealer checks for blackjack when showing an Ace, offering a lower house edge but with more decks reducing gambler advantage. Another popular variant is Spanish 21, which removes all tens from the decks but offers liberalist bonuses for certain hands similar 6-7-8 or 7-7-7, resulting in a house edge as low as 0.4% with perfect strategy. Pontoon, a British variation, uses dealer cards face down feather and special terminology (e.g., ‘twist’ for hit, ‘stick’ for stand), and offers a higher payout for a five-card trick. Blackjack Switch allows players to swap the top cards between two hands, reducing the house edge but introducing a push on dealer 22. Each variant’s RTP can vary significantly: classic blackjack with optimal strategy often returns around 99.5%, while some side bets in variants can have got RTPs as low as 85%. Players should always check the specific rules of a variant before playing, as even venial changes—similar whether the dealer hits on soft 17—can alter the house sharpness by 0.2% or more.
Mastering Basic Strategy and Reducing the House Edge
Basic strategy is a mathematically derived set of decisions that minimises the domiciliate edge to its lowest possible dismantle, typically around 0.5% to 1% depending on the specific rules. This strategy dictates the optimal play for every possible combination of gambler hand and dealer upcard, covering when to hit, stand, double down, split, or cede. Ilk, with a hard 16 against a dealer’s 10, staple strategy recommends surrendering if allowed, otherwise hitting; while with a soft 18 against a dealer’s 6, standing is optimal. The strategy is based on millions of simulations and accounts for the composition of the remaining deck, though it assumes a full deck distribution. Memorising a canonic strategy chart is essential for any serious player, as even small deviations can increase the house edge significantly. For instance, standing on 12 against a dealer’s 2 instead of hitting reduces the house edge by about 0.2%. Beyond basic strategy, card counting can further tilt the odds in the player’s favour by tracking the ratio of excellent to lowest cards remaining, but this is often discouraged by casinos and may be impractical in internet live dealer games due to continuous shuffling machines. In the UK, where multiple decks are common, introductory strategy remains the most accessible and effectual tool for casual players. By consistently applying basic strategy, players can try blackjack with a domiciliate edge corresponding to or better than many other casino games, making it ane of the most player-friendly options on the floor.

Live Blackjack and Online Gameplay Considerations
Live blackjack has surged in popularity, offering an immersive experience that bridges the gap between land-based and online casinos. In real-time dealer games, a real human dealer manages the cards via video stream, often using an automatic card shuffler to assure fairness. Players can interact with the dealer and other participants through a chat user interface, replicating the social ambiance of a physical casino. The rules and RTP of real-time blackjack typically mirror those of standard web-based versions, though the pace is slower due to real-time dealing. One key reward is transparence: players can see the cards being dealt, which may build trust. However, live blackjack usually has higher minimum bets and fewer table limits than RNG-based games. Online blackjack, in contrast, offers speed, convenience, and a wider variety of variants, including single-deck games that can have a let down house edge. Many UK-licensed online casinos now provide both RNG and live blackjack, with the latter decorous a staple for those seeking authenticity. When choosing a platform, players should authenticate the licensing and regulatory compliance, as UKGC-licensed sites ensure fair play and responsible gambling tools. Additionally, side bets like Perfect Pairs or 21+3 are vernacular in both formats, but they carry a higher house sharpness and should be approached with cautiousness.

Basic Strategy and Reducing the House Edge
To maximise your chances of winning at blackjack, employing basic strategy is essential. Introductory strategy is a mathematically derived set of decisions that tells you the optimal displace (hit, stand, double down, split, or surrender) for every possible hand combination against the dealer’s upcard. By following basic strategy, you can reduce the put up edge to as low as 0.5% in standard blackjack games. E.g., when holding a hand of 12 to 16 and the dealer shows a 2 to 6, you should stand, as the dealer is likely to bout. Conversely, if the dealer shows a 7 or higher, you should hit until you contact leastwise 17. Doubling downward is advantageous when you have a total of 10 or 11 and the dealer has a weak upcard. Splitting pairs is recommended for aces and eights but not for tens or fives. Many UK casinos provide canonic strategy charts, and practising online can help ingrain these decisions. Remember that basic strategy does not guarantee wins but optimises your play over the long term.

How to Recognize Problem Gambling in Blackjack 2026
Gambling is strictly for adults aged 18 and over. In the UK, all licensed operators are regulated by the Gambling Commission (UKGC). If you feel your gambling is becoming a problem, you can use GAMSTOP to self-exclude from all UK-licensed sites. For confidential support and advice, contact GamCare or BeGambleAware via the National Gambling Helpline on 0808 8020 133. Always set deposit and time limits before you play, and remember that gambling should be seen as entertainment, not a way to make money. Never chase losses.
